BenQ Medical Technology Corporation provides various medical consumables and equipment for major medical institutions in Taiwan and internationally. BenQ Medical Technology Corporation was founded in 1989 and is headquartered in Taipei, Taiwan. BENQ MEDICAL operates under Medical Devices classification in Taiwan and is traded on Taiwan OTC Exchange.

BenQ Medical Workforce Analysis
Traditionally, organizations such as BenQ Medical use manpower efficiency calculations for various incentive schemes, employee appraisal, or as an initiative to improve the processes. However, it can also be used by investors to make long-term investment decisions. The trends in the profit per employee or revenue per employee are measured by net income or revenue divided by the current number of full-time employees over a given time interval.
